Transaction 6ddb108ffe93c3b308bb20676add8ba3a2bf81d239335c8cdff93bd74b599462

1 Input
2 Outputs
  • 6ddb108ffe93c3b308bb20676add8ba3a2bf81d239335c8cdff93bd74b599462:0
  • value  302040015
    address  3HG2YzrHtnDFes7bS9386NswjFpzBbF5Nh
  • 6ddb108ffe93c3b308bb20676add8ba3a2bf81d239335c8cdff93bd74b599462:1
  • value  673545295
    address  1JkSPHNT5PkAPodEEGruUg2NWnS4EzBfvU